ciscoFiberChannelTunnelMIB MODULE-IDENTITY
        LAST-UPDATED "200203081700Z"
        ORGANIZATION "Cisco Systems, Inc."
        CONTACT-INFO
         "Postal: Cisco Systems, Inc.
             170 West Tasman Drive
             San Jose, CA 95134-1706
             USA

             Tel: +1 408 526 4000

             E-mail: cs-cat6000@cisco.com"
        DESCRIPTION
            "The CISCO-FC-TUNNEL-MIB is used to configure Fiber Channel
             (FC) tunneled by other protocols, i.e. TCP (Transmision
             Control Protocol) or UDP (User Datagram Protocol), and
             monitor the status of the tunnels.  And Fiber Channel
             Command and Data messages can be tunneled by those
             protocols through the internet to extend the Fiber Channel
             network."
        REVISION "200203081700Z"
        DESCRIPTION
            "Initial version. Only supports Fiber Channel TCP
             tunneling."
        ::= { ciscoMgmt 9999 }

-- Fiber Channel TCP tunnel configuration and status table
--
--

cftTcpTunnelTable OBJECT-TYPE
    SYNTAX        SEQUENCE OF CftTcpTunnelEntry
    MAX-ACCESS    not-accessible
    STATUS        current
    DESCRIPTION
        "This table contains TCP tunnels' information for FC interfaces.
         FC can use these TCP tunnels to communicate with each other
         through the internet.  The TCP tunnels will help to build up
         reliable connections between FC interfaces to exchange FC
         Command and Data information.

         This table is for configuring the TCP tunnels and monitoring
         the status of tunnels.  And the number of entries in this
         table is decided by the MIB object cftMaxTcpTunnels."
    REFERENCE
         "RFC 793, Transmission Control Protocol.
          RFC 2581, TCP Congestion Control"
    ::= { cftTcpTunnelObjects 2 }

cftTcpTunnelEntry OBJECT-TYPE
    SYNTAX        CftTcpTunnelEntry
    MAX-ACCESS    not-accessible
    STATUS        current
    DESCRIPTION
        "An entry contains the configuration and status objects of a
         TCP tunnel.  The configuration includes the TCP connection
         4-tuples, source IP, destination IP, source port , destination
         port, and some other TCP connection's options.  The status
         includes the TCP connections and Tunnel's administration and
         operation.

         For each TCP tunnel, there are 2 TCP connections that will be
         built up in the tunneling.  One is for FC Command
         communication and the other is for FC Data communication."
    INDEX    { cftFiberChannelIf, IMPLIED cftTcpTunnelName }
    ::= { cftTcpTunnelTable 1 }

cftTcpTunnelCmdMWS    OBJECT-TYPE
    SYNTAX        INTEGER {
                      ws32kbytes(1),
                      ws128kbytes(2),
                      ws256kbytes(3),
                      ws512kbytes(4)
                  }
    MAX-ACCESS    read-create
    STATUS        current
    DESCRIPTION
        "The maximum window size of the TCP connection for FC Command
         communication.
         ws32kbytes : means the window size is 32 kilo-bytes.
         ws128kbytes : means the window size is 128 kilo-bytes.
         ws256kbytes : means the window size is 256 kilo-bytes.
         ws512kbytes : means the window size is 512 kilo-bytes."
    DEFVAL { ws32kbytes }
    ::= { cftTcpTunnelEntry 11 }
